4.8.6 Файловая система PROC |
Предыдущая Содержание Следующая |
Файловая система proc является логической файловой системой, используемой ядром для экспорта своей информации во внешний мир. Файловая система proc может быть использована для мониторинга системы, отладки и настройки. Файлы в proc создаются на лету, когда они открываются. Файлы могут быть доступны только для чтения или для чтения и записи в зависимости от информации, экспортируемой файлами. Только читаемые файлы системы proc могут быть использованы для получения информации о состоянии ядра, которая не может быть изменена во время работы. Примером только читаемого файла в proc является информация о состоянии процесса. Читаемые и записываемые файлы в proc содержат информацию, которая может быть изменена во время выполнения; ядро использует изменяемые значения на лету. Примером этого является время поддержания tcp соединения. Файловая система proc монтируется стартовыми скриптами в стандартную точку монтирования /proc.
Эта файловая система требует использования оперативной памяти. Хотя ОЗУ является дорогим, всё же преимущества наличия файловой системы proc перевешивают недостатки. Файловая система proc используются стандартными программами Linux, такими как ps и mount. Поэтому читателям рекомендуется не удалять файловую систему proc, если они не уверены в том, что делают.
|
Предыдущая Содержание Следующая |